Strategies of Sedation Dental Care
Discovering the numerous methods of sedation dental care can dramatically enhance your dental experience. You'll discover that various techniques cater to your one-of-a-kind requirements and convenience levels.
One typical technique is very little sedation, where you're conscious however loosened up, often achieved through nitrous oxide, also known as laughing gas. how long can you wait to get a dental implant after extraction permits you to continue to be calm during procedures while still looking out adequate to respond to your dental practitioner.
Modest sedation, on the other hand, may entail oral sedatives, making you drowsy however not completely unconscious. This alternative can be optimal for longer treatments or if you're especially nervous.
For those calling for much deeper sedation, intravenous (IV) sedation is available. It supplies sedatives directly into your blood stream, enabling a more profound state of leisure.
General anesthetic is one of the most intensive option, providing you completely unconscious during the treatment. This technique is typically reserved for substantial surgeries or for people with extreme anxiousness.

What to Anticipate During Treatment
When you show up for your sedation dental care consultation, the procedure will begin with an extensive examination to discuss your medical history and any kind of issues you may have. This step makes certain that the sedation approach chosen is risk-free and reliable for you.
Your dental professional will certainly explain the procedure and respond to any type of questions to help you feel comfy.
Next, you'll receive the sedation, which could be laughing gas, oral sedatives, or IV sedation, relying on your needs. You'll feel kicked back and at ease, enabling your dental practitioner to carry out the necessary treatments without discomfort.

When the procedure is total, you'll be taken to a healing location where you can relax up until the sedation diminishes.
It is necessary to have a friend or member of the family with you to drive you home, as you might still really feel groggy. On the whole, your experience will certainly be smooth and worry-free, permitting you to get the oral treatment you require without anxiety.
